Our Mission
Our mission is to educate the public on methods of feral cat management and to promote compassion for feral cats.
By using humane, non-lethal methods of Trap, Spay, Neuter, Vaccinate, and Return, we will eliminate excess births and significantly
reduce the spread of disease and suffering within the feral cat colonies.
In addition, there are low cost Spay/Neuter programs that will help pet owners prevent their house cats from adding
to the feral cat colonies. Too many people get kittens which wind up out on the street once they get out of the kitten stage.
There are ways that you can help. We don't want to see any more homeless pets!
